The King has delivered a speech at the UK’s commemorative event in Normandy for the 80th anniversary of the D-Day landings.

Here is Charles’s speech in full:

“Monsieur le President, nous vous sommes reconnaissants de nous honorer de votre presence ici aujourd’hui, au memorial Britannique de Normandie.

“Eighty years ago, on D-Day, 6th June 1944, our nation and those which stood alongside us faced what my grandfather, King George VI, described as the supreme test.

“How fortunate we were, and the entire free world, that a generation of men Kingdom and other Allied nations did not flinch when the moment came to face that test.
